Pursuant to SEBI circular no. SEBI/HO/IMD/DF2/CIR/P/2020/175 dated September 17, 2020 read with circular no. SEBI/HO/IMD/DF2/CIR/P/2020/253 dated December 31, 2020, effective from February 1, 2021, the applicable NAV in respect of purchase of units of mutual fund scheme shall be subject to realization & availability of the funds in the bank account of mutual fund before the applicable cut off timings, irrespective of the amount of investment, under all mutual fund schemes.

Chirag Mehta
Chief Investment Officer & Fund Manager
Chirag Mehta has over 18 years of experience in managing commodities and developing alternative investment strategies.
He is the Chief Investment Officer and Fund Manager at Quantum Asset Management Company. He joined Quantum in 2006 and assumed the CIO role in April 2022.
He holds a Master’s in Management Studies (Finance) and is a Chartered Alternative Investment Analyst (CAIA). His areas of expertise include precious metals, asset allocation, ESG investing, and multi-asset strategies.
Chirag manages multiple funds including the Quantum Gold Savings Fund, Quantum Gold Fund, Quantum Equity Fund of Funds, Quantum Multi Asset Fund of Funds, Quantum India ESG Equity Fund, Quantum Ethical Fund, Quantum Small Cap Fund & Quantum Multi Asset Allocation Fund.
He was ranked 4th among the world’s best Fund Managers under 40 by Citywire in 2017.
